At its core, B-CURE LASER is a portable, handheld device that uses low-level laser therapy (LLLT) to stimulate cellular repair. Unlike surgical procedures or strong medications, it works by delivering specific wavelengths of light deep into tissues, where it interacts with mitochondria—the "powerhouses" of cells—to boost energy production. The result? Faster healing, reduced inflammation, and less pain—all without side effects or downtime.

But how exactly does it work? Let's break it down simply: When the laser is applied to the affected area, the light energy is absorbed by cells. This triggers a series of biological responses, including increased blood flow, the release of growth factors, and a reduction in pro-inflammatory molecules. Over time, these changes speed up the body's natural healing process. It's non-invasive, so patients don't need anesthesia or recovery time, and it's easy to use—even staff with minimal training can operate it after a quick tutorial (more on how to use it later).

International distributors can also be a viable option, though they come with caveats. For example, a B-CURE LASER purchased from a Canadian retailer might cost less due to favorable exchange rates, but you'll need to factor in import taxes (which can add 10–15% to the total cost) and ensure the device is compatible with U.S. electrical outlets. Additionally, check if the warranty is valid in your country—some manufacturers limit warranty coverage to the region of purchase.
